About Lost Daughter
From the first scene, Lost Daughter leans into mystery and emotion, pulling you into a story where every choice feels heavy. This Android visual novel focuses on characters, dialogue, and atmosphere instead of fast action, making it ideal for players who enjoy slow-burn storytelling with consequences.
Lost Daughter Game Features
1. Branching Story Paths - Decisions you make in key dialogues and scenes send the plot in different directions, encouraging multiple playthroughs to see alternate outcomes.
2. Emotional Character Arcs - The cast is written to feel human, with flaws, secrets, and shifting motivations that slowly reveal more about the missing daughter and those around her.
3. Atmospheric Visual Style - Stylized backgrounds, character portraits, and subtle animations create a moody, almost cinematic feel that supports the darker themes.
4. Choice-Driven Dialogues - Conversations are interactive, letting you pick responses that can build trust, close off routes, or unlock new scenes depending on how you handle them.
5. Suspenseful Sound Design - Ambient audio and tense music cues help build suspense in quiet moments, making even simple scenes feel loaded with meaning.
6. Autosave And Checkpoints - Progress is saved frequently so you can experiment with different choices without losing large chunks of the story.
7. Mobile-Friendly Interface - Large tap targets and clean menus make it easy to read, make choices, and navigate on smaller screens.
Lost Daughter Game Pros & Cons
1. Strong Narrative Focus - Ideal for players who care more about story and characters than action-heavy gameplay.
2. Multiple Endings - Branching routes and different conclusions add replay value for those who like to uncover every possible outcome.
3. Accessible Controls - Simple tap-based input means anyone can pick it up quickly, even without prior experience with visual novels.
4. Engaging Atmosphere - Visuals and audio work together to create a consistent, immersive tone throughout the game.
5. Slow Pacing - Players looking for fast action or constant interaction may find the experience too static or dialogue-heavy.
6. Limited Gameplay Variety - Most of the time is spent reading and choosing dialogue options, which might not appeal to everyone.
7. Potentially Heavy Themes - Emotional and darker story beats may be intense for players wanting something light and casual.
Lost Daughter Game Conclusion
Lost Daughter targets players who enjoy narrative-driven experiences where choices matter more than reflexes. With its branching paths, emotional character work, and moody presentation, it offers a focused visual novel experience on Android. Those who appreciate slow, story-first games will likely find plenty to dig into, while action-focused players may want to look elsewhere.
